Filing an action

Compensation for mesothelioma can assist victims with medical expenses, funeral expenses and lost income from work. Families can also live comfortably even if a loved one is ill and dying. The mesothelioma law firms which have a wealth of experience in asbestos litigation will handle the legal process so that clients and their families don't have to worry about it.

A qualified attorney will gather the evidence needed to prove the case, and then file an action. This could take several months. However, mesothelioma lawyers usually know how to speed up the legal process so that victims receive compensation faster rather than later.

Mesothelioma cases can be filed as personal injury claims or wrongful death lawsuits. They may include multiple defendants, since asbestos companies often supplied a wide range of asbestos-related items in various states. Mesothelioma lawyers will review the asbestos company's corporate records to determine where and when asbestos exposure occurred. They will determine which state is the best place to file the claim.

Lawsuits may be settled out of court or brought to trial. However, the majority of mesothelioma cases are settled outside of court. The majority of asbestos companies cannot defend themselves in a mesothelioma suit and will pay compensation to the victims to avoid a long trial.

The jury will determine the amount each victim is entitled to when a lawsuit is argued. Damages are typically divided into two categories, noneconomic and economic. Economic damages refer to treatment costs as well as lost wages and other costs documented in connection to the diagnosis. Noneconomic damages are based on the plaintiff's suffering and pain and may be awarded together with economic damages.
